    Default Do you switch sportsbooks?

    Do you switch sportsbooks to get better odds? ex. Same Game X- site 1:+1.5 site 2: +2.5

    What do you mean switch? If you are serious about sports betting you should have money at as many books as your bankroll will allow and line shop aggressively.

    If that were true no one would ever scalp. When you have places like Big juicy odds offering -103 and other sites like bowmans offering -110 it pays to line shop. And yes sometimes pinny will move odds and not the line leading to +112 on a line.
